State By State Guide To Magic Mushroom Laws

The mycelium and the fruiting bodies of magic mushrooms are typically banned because they contain Psilocybin, and Psilocin – the active ingredients that make people hallucinate.

Magic mushroom spores DO NOT CONTAIN Psilocybin, Psilocin, or any other hallucinogenic substances, so most states do not ban them. And they can be purchased to use for research, or microscopy.

Only 3 states have specific laws that make magic mushroom spores illegal, California, Georgia, and Idaho. Please note: the following laws to not apply to the use of magic mushrooms for a sincere religious practice. For more information about religious use, see our religious legal analysis page.

California is unique, in that they have a law specifically for mycelium and spores.

Except as otherwise authorized by law, every person who, with intent to produce a controlled substance specified in paragraph (18) or (19) of subdivision (d) of Section 11054, cultivates any spores or mycelium capable of producing mushrooms or other material which contains such a controlled substance shall be punished by imprisonment in the county jail for a period of not more than one year or in the state prison.
